This hands-on role is key to keeping their sites safe, secure, clean, and well maintained. You’ll help ensure the business runs smoothly by carrying out a wide range of maintenance, security, and site management tasks — from opening and locking up buildings to basic repairs, waste management, and general upkeep.
If you take pride in your work, enjoy solving problems, and want to be part of a supportive, hardworking team, we’d love to hear from you.
This is a full-time permanent role. Working hours are 37hours and operate on a flexible rota:
Early shift: 6:45am – 2:45pm and Late shift: between 10am – 9:30pm depending on the day. 30 days plus BH annual leave. and on site parking.
Also, some flexibility is required for evening or weekend work when needed.
Key responsibilities:
* Opening and closing buildings as part of a shared rota.
* Maintaining the security of the premises and responding to alarm activations.
* Carrying out maintenance, repairs, and cleaning tasks to keep the site in excellent condition.
* Supporting with waste management and recycling.
* Driving company vehicles when required and keeping them in good working order.
* Ensuring walkways and entrances are clear and safe, particularly in bad weather.
* Providing a high standard of customer service to staff and visitors.
* Supporting business events and activities when needed (occasional evening or weekend work with time off in lieu).
Key skills:
* You’ll be proactive, practical, and dependable — someone who takes ownership of their work and enjoys variety in their day.
* Experience in a caretaking, facilities, or maintenance role.
* Practical skills in at least one area such as joinery, plumbing, painting, or electrics.
* A good understanding of building safety, fire, and security systems.
* Strong problem-solving skills and a can-do attitude.
* The ability to work well both independently and as part of a team.
* Good communication and customer service skills.
* A flexible and professional approach to work.
A full clean driving licence and a First Aid qualification (or willingness to train) are desirable
